Built for Small-Town Coastal Living
Beverly Beach offers the quiet beach lifestyle that many people seek when moving to Florida. The town sits right on A1A between Flagler Beach and Marineland with most homes having ocean access or views. This prime location means dealing with direct salt exposure, ocean winds, and the strictest coastal construction requirements in Flagler County. Your sunroom needs to be engineered specifically for this environment.
We use marine-grade materials including powder-coated aluminum framing and stainless steel fasteners that resist corrosion from constant salt air exposure. Our four-season sunrooms feature impact-resistant glass that meets Florida Building Code requirements for high-velocity hurricane zones. The engineering and materials we use are not optional shortcuts but necessary components for structures this close to the ocean.
Many properties in Beverly Beach also deal with sandy soil and high water tables that affect foundation work. We evaluate soil conditions and design proper support systems to prevent settling. Drainage is also critical since heavy rains combined with poor drainage can cause problems quickly. We design complete systems that channel water away from your foundation and prevent moisture intrusion.

Navigating Coastal Building Requirements
Building in Beverly Beach requires compliance with strict coastal construction codes. Projects must meet wind load requirements for high-velocity hurricane zones including sustained winds over 140 mph. Impact-resistant glass is mandatory for protecting against wind-borne debris. All structural connections need engineered design and proper documentation for building permit approval.

Screen Rooms for Bug-Free Beach Living
Mosquitoes and no-see-ums thrive in coastal environments. The combination of standing water, vegetation, and humid conditions creates perfect breeding grounds for these pests. Summer evenings that should be perfect for enjoying your beach views become miserable without proper protection. A quality screen room solves this problem and gives you back your outdoor living space.
We install heavy-duty screening designed specifically for coastal environments. The mesh is fine enough to keep out even the smallest insects while still allowing ocean breezes and views. The frames are built to withstand high winds without sagging or tearing. This gives you protection that lasts through years of coastal exposure without constant repairs and screen replacement.
Screen rooms also protect outdoor furniture from sun damage, salt spray, and bird droppings. You can leave cushions and decor in place year-round without dragging everything inside when storms threaten. Regular maintenance helps protect your investment and extend the life of your beachfront sunroom. We recommend annual inspections after hurricane season to check seals, fasteners, and structural connections. Catching small issues early prevents expensive repairs later.
